   3D Temperature Distribution Model Based on Thermal Infrared Image

چکیده    This paper aims to study the construction of 3d temperature distribution reconstruction system based on binocular vision technology. initially,a traditional calibration method cannot be directly used,because the thermal infrared camera is only sensitive to temperature. therefore,the thermal infrared camera is calibrated separately. belief propagation algorithm is also investigated and its smooth model is improved in terms of stereo matching to optimize mismatching rate. finally,the 3d temperature distribution model is built based on the matching of 3d point cloud and 2d thermal infrared information. experimental results show that the method can accurately construct the 3d temperature distribution model and has strong robustness. © 2017 tong jia et al.
